About Sunset Beach
Sunset Beach sits on the Hawaii coast, where the water runs from about 76°F in February to 81°F in September.
The water stays above 70°F essentially year round, ranging from about 76°F to 81°F.
Today it is 80°F. That is right on the August average of 80°F for this beach.
Tide predictions come from NOAA station Haleiwa, Waialua Bay about 11.1 km away inside a bay.
